FAQ

Q1. Does Bret Harte Elementary School have programs before or after school?

Ans. Yes, the school has programs before and after school that include supervised care, fun activities, and help with homework.

Q2. Do you have programs to help English learners with language?

Ans. Bret Harte Elementary has English Learner (EL) programs to help students who don't speak English as their first language reach grade-level proficiency.

Q3. What does the school do to help students who need special education?

Ans. The school offers individualized education programs (IEPs) and access to special education services for students who qualify.

Q4. What clubs or activities outside of school are there?

Ans. Students can join music, art, physical education, and seasonal or enrichment clubs to help them be more creative, work together, and grow as people.

Q5: What can parents do to help with school activities?

Families are encouraged to get involved by volunteering, going to parent-teacher conferences, school events, and talking to teachers and staff on a regular basis.
